Black Boy an autobiography of Richard Wrights early life examines Richards tortured years in the Jim Crow South from 1912 to 1927.

An enduring story of one young mans coming of age during a particular time and place Black Boy remains a seminal text in our history about what it means to be a man black and Southern in America.

Black Boy Characters Next Richard Wright Richard Wright The memoirs protagonist author and narrator Richard Wright is born into poverty in rural Mississippi then shuttles between Jackson Mississippi Arkansas and Memphis as a young man and does all he can to educate himself read analysis of Richard Wright Wrights mother.
